Abstract:
Objective:To investigate the inhibitory effect of selective angiotensinⅡtype 1 receptor antagonist ZD7155 on pancreatic cancer xenografts of nude mice.Methods:Sixty nude mice were given subcutaneous injections of PaTu8988s cells to establish the pancreatic cancer xenograft models;then the animal models were evenly randomized into 3 groups:low-dose (10 mg?kg~(-1)?d~(-1))ZD7155,high-dose(20 mg?kg~(-1)?d~(-1))ZD7155 and normal saline groups.Ten mice in each group were sacrificed 10 d after treatment and the tumor sizes and body weights were measured.The microvessel density(MVD)was assessed by immunostaining of endothelial cells for CD31 and the cell apoptoses were observed by transmission electron microscope.Another thirty mice were treated for 30 days;the survival period of mice and toxicity of ZD7155 were observed till the 49th day of treatment.Results:Ten days after treatment,the mean tumor volumes in the control,low-dose and high-dose groups were(35.8?6.7)cm~3,(21.5?6.1)cm~3 and (10.7?4.1)cm~3,respectively(P
